Nentity relationship diagram definition pdf files

In simple terms, its a picture or a framework of your business or a certain business process. Entity relationship diagram erd er model allows us to sketch database designs erd is a graphical tool for modeling data. The main value of carefully constructing an erd is that it can readily be converted into a database structure. Reduction of an er schema to tables database system concepts 2. This will open a new tab with the resource page in our marketplace. In the following relationship, the participation of a is total, while that of b is partial. Entityrelationship diagram a diagram that shows how a number of pieces or sets of data are related. An entity relationship diagram erd, also known as an entity relationship model, is a graphical representation that depicts relationships among people, objects, places, concepts or events within an information technology it system. A manytomany relationship is a relationship that has a many cardinality on either side of the relationship. Entity relationship diagram a diagram that shows how a number of pieces or sets of data are related.

Out of the erd we have created, it is very easy to determine the tables, the attributes which the tables must. We define a binary relationship type work to denote the association between two entity. Staffdemographics, staffschoolfte, staffassignment, staffcredentials, coursestaught, courseenrollment and classenrollment. The best software tool for drawing entityrelationship diagram is conceptdraw diagram vector graphics software with entityrelationship diagram erd solution from software development area which gives the ability to describe a database using the entityrelationship model. Example doc editable entity relationship diagram template. Make sure you have captured everything required from the domain you are studying that your diagram is complete.

Entities are the things we need to store data about. The entity relationship model entity relationship schema describes data requirements for a new information system direct, easytounderstand graphical notation translates readily to relational schema for database design but more abstract than relational schema e. An entity relationship diagram erd shows the relationships of entity sets stored in a database. Erd or entity relationship diagram is a diagrammatic representation of the description we have gathered about the system. Data modeling is a technique to document a software system using diagrams and. Entityrelationship er models an er model is a particular type of data model suited to designing relational databases. Other applications in easy office include easy voip, which allows you to make free phone calls over the internet, easy project to manage your projects, easy file encryption for securing your files and email message, easy data remover to delete sensitive files from your computer permanently and easy diagram to create different types of diagrams, including flowcharts, entity relationship. The entity relationship er diagram lessons tes teach. The highest level of abstraction for the data model is called the entity relationship diagram erd. Introduction to the entityrelationship model 312 the ermodel 1 the entityrelationshipmodel is called a semantic data model, because it more closely resembles the real world than e.

An entityrelationship diagram erd is crucial to creating a good database design. Out of the erd we have created, it is very easy to determine the tables, the attributes which the tables must contain and the relationship among these tables. Jun 20, 2017 an entity relationship diagram erd is crucial to creating a good database design. The erd file extension is mainly related to prosa, a uml modeling tool for visual innovation, design and documentation of business processes and software applications the typical erd file contains saved entity relationship diagram created in the program.

M r morte tuyaruatce l many students, but each student has. Entity relationship diagram an entity relationship diagram erd is a visual representation of different data using conventions that describe how these data are related to each other. An entity relationship diagram describes how entities relate to each other. It consists of entities as well as relationships between entities. The following demonstrates which, if any, of these relationships are a manytomany relationship. Diagramming relationships with entityrelationship er diagrams. Lets isolate two of these table first and isolate the relationships that we might have between them. Entity relationship diagram data modeling uml diagramming.

An erd contains different symbols and connectors that visualize two important information. A basic er model is composed of entity types which classify the things of interest and specifies relationships that can exist between entities instances of those entity types. A thesis submitted to the faculty of graduate studies and. For example, the elements writer, novel, and consumer may be described using er diagrams this way.

Entity relationship diagram erd is an acknowledged method to visualize the logical structure of databases. An er model also provides a means for communication. Entities are the objects that are shown with a rectangular shape. Entity relationship diagram erd is the worldknown way to show the logical structure of databases in visual manner. An entityrelationship diagram, commonly referred to as an er diagram, shows the main things or entities that have a collection of related data elements fields we want to store and the relationships between these entities. An entity can be a tangible, physical object such as a school or student, or a concept such as a reply or a transaction. Refers to number of entity sets that participate in a relationship set relationship sets that involve two entity sets are binary or degree two. Cardinality defines the number of occurrences of one entity for a single occurrence of the related entity. Er model defines entity sets, not individual entities.

The entityrelationship model models an enterprise as a collection of entities and relationships entity. Entity relationship diagram erd what is an er diagram. Run by the cardinality on both sides of this relationship is one and only one. Peter chen proposed to use this modelling approach in an article he wrote in 1976. The entityrelationship er model 2, in its different versions, with varying syntax and with some semantic variations, is enjoying a remarkable, and increasing, popularity in both the research community and in industry. This diagram is often used as a way to visualize a relational database.

Erd notation crows foot 12 certificates has programmers issued to. Entity relationship model entityrelationship model is based on the notion of real world entities and relationship among them. Percentage of control that department has on a project attributes of 1. A data relationship is a natural association that exists between one or more entities. Pdf a comparative analysis of entityrelationship diagrams. An entity in this context is an object, a component of data. If you are aware of any additional file formats that use the erd extension, please let us know. Detailed entity relationship model example introduction this document is an entityrelationship diagram, or erd, for a system to manage electronic resources. An entity relationship diagram erd also known as the er diagram is the highlevel database design, which shows the database in the diagrammatic approach. An entityrelationship model or er model describes interrelated things of interest in a specific domain of knowledge. In the case of the nameaddress relationship in following figure, you read the relationships as follows. Its an aspect of your business that needs to store data, such as a.

The value of a relationship is a relationship set, a set of tuples with one component for each related entity set. N relationship types can be migrated to one of the participating entity types for a 1. Generally, most relationship sets in a database system are binary relationship sets may involve more than two entity sets. Entityrelationship model simple english wikipedia, the. Technique called entityrelationship modeling er model an entity is an object that exists and is distinguishable from other objects. The main component of the model is the entityrelationship diagram. The vector graphic er diagrams produced when using conceptdraw erd solution can be used in whitepapers, presentations, datasheets, posters, or any technical materials. Collection or set of similar entities that have the same attributes. Creately is an easy to use diagram and flowchart software built for team collaboration. An entity relationship diagram erd is a data modeling technique that creates a graphical representation of the entities, and the relationships between entities, within an information system. These entities can have attributes that define its properties. Pdf on jan 1, 1995, ilyeol song and others published a comparative analysis of entityrelationship diagrams find, read and.

You can edit this template and create your own diagram. Entity relationship diagram erd linkedin slideshare. Many books and articles just provide a definition of each modeling. Get project updates, sponsored content from our select partners, and more. Entity relationship diagrams were in use nearly a decade before ibm. Entity relationship diagram what is an entity relationship diagram erd. N relationship type, relationship attribute can be migrated. Entity relationship diagrams are used to examine definitions of cyberattacks available. The entity relationship model entityrelationship schema describes data requirements for a new information system direct, easytounderstand graphical notation translates readily to relational schema for database design but more abstract than relational schema e.

Erd is widely used in database design erd is a graphical representation of the logical structure of a database erd is a model that identifies the concepts or entities that exist in a system and the. The major entities within the system scope, and the interrelationships among these entities. An entity relationship diagram, commonly referred to as an er diagram, shows the main things or entities that have a collection of related data elements fields we want to store and the relationships between these entities. Entity relationship diagram approach to defining cyberattacks. The main component of the model is the entity relationship diagram. It is a graphical representation of data requirements for a database. Creately diagrams can be exported and added to word, ppt powerpoint, excel, visio or any other document. But entity sets described in terms of their attributes. They show how the different parts of a data model interact with each other. Most of todays relational dbmss provide very little control over the file structure used to store database data. In software engineering, an entityrelationship model is a conceptual model of data.

An entity relationship diagram erd is crucial to creating a good database design. How to read er diagrams you read the diagrams first from left to right and then from right to left. While formulating realworld scenario into database model, er model creates entity set, relationship set, general attributes and constraints. If you purchase it, you will be able to include the full version of it in lessons and share it with your students. Nov 07, 2010 entity relationship diagram erd er model allows us to sketch database designs erd is a graphical tool for modeling data.

A diagram showing the relationships between six staff downloadable files. Reading an erd relationship means you have to read it from one entity to the other, and then from the other to the first. Unlike the relational model, these attribute are allowed in conceptual models. An entityrelationship diagram erd is a data modeling technique that creates a graphical representation of the entities, and the relationships between entities, within an information system. Entity relationship diagram, also known as erd, er diagram or er model, is a type of structural diagram for use in database design. Today were going to walk you through everything you need to know. The entity relationship model has the purpose of make a model of the problem and let you understand the problem, so in the end you can generate a good relational model to. The purpose of this article is to collect widely used entityrelationship diagram.

Relationship set the current value of an entity set is the set of entities that belong to it. Erd extension are known as entity relationship diagram graphic files, however other file types may also use this extension. An er diagram provides a good overview of database design. E r data modeling an entity is an object that exists and is distinguishable from other objects. Entity relationship modelling cardinality ratios each entity in a relationship can participate in zero, one, or more than one instances of that relationship this leads to 3 types of relationship one to one 1. Staff dataentity relationship diagram staff data files downloadable ca dept of education author. Er diagram consists of entities, attributes, relationships and associations. Entity can be identified by extracting objects that are relevant and. An erd is a model that identifies the concepts or entities that exist in a system and the relationships between those entities. It is used as a highlevel logical data model, which is useful in developing a conceptual design for databases. Extracting entity relationship diagram erd from english. Entity relationship er models an er model is a particular type of data model suited to designing relational databases. An entity relationship diagram erd is a representation of data within a domain. It is also called an entity chart each arrow between data items may be labeled to help clarify the relationship between the two items on either end of the arrow.

An entity is a realworld item or concept that exists on its own. In software engineering, an entity relationship model is a conceptual model of data. Using special symbols described in erd notations you can depict a database of any complexity. Pdf the entityrelationship er model and its accompanying er diagrams are widely. The er diagram is a simple way of representing the data entities being modelled and the relationships between these data entities. Relationship types can also have attributes property that depends on bothall participating entities example. Lets represent these as boxes in our entities relationship diagram. Entity relationship model entity relationship model is based on the notion of real world entities and relationship among them.

202 922 81 929 763 1287 1264 422 97 679 1242 1579 589 451 1381 476 884 875 384 632 1365 875 111 853 352 1102 714 235 907 1412 654 110 1176 503 1307 216 893